Bitcoin's price surge currently dominates market attention while Ethereum remains relatively stable. Data from Arkham Intelligence reveals significant activity beneath the surface, suggesting a potentially impactful shift. Bitmine has staked an additional 190,800 ETH, worth approximately $451 million, in a single, large transaction. This action, the largest single stake yet by Bitmine, occurred during a period of Ethereum's price stagnation. Such large-scale commitments are deliberate, reflecting a long-term conviction in Ethereum's underlying value, irrespective of short-term price movements. With over $10.77 billion (88% of its holdings) locked in staking, Bitmine's strategy has evolved into a structural claim on Ethereum's network. This massive lock-up removes a substantial portion of Ethereum's circulating supply from the liquid market, influencing future price dynamics. Bitmine now controls roughly 3.7% of Ethereum's total circulating supply, inaccessible for quick liquidation. The current market quiet hides a significant reduction in available supply, a factor that will influence future price levels. Ethereum's price is around $2,370, showing recovery but facing resistance at $2,400-$2,500. While holding above the $2,250-$2,300 support is positive, the recovery lacks strong buying momentum, and reduced volume is a concern.
